aboutsummaryrefslogtreecommitdiffstats
path: root/Library
diff options
context:
space:
mode:
authorAlex Dunn2015-10-29 19:36:48 -0700
committerAlex Dunn2015-10-30 20:17:42 -0700
commite40e1b7ac777d45724e057fbe40f65f8d672ddf9 (patch)
treea240b61654404a60f5af40e4fec429ed91602f48 /Library
parent8acac5aa713a271edb23d88ef19140b3a39e969f (diff)
downloadbrew-e40e1b7ac777d45724e057fbe40f65f8d672ddf9.tar.bz2
emacs_requirement: set $EMACS
The Emacs shell sets $EMACS to "t" for detection purposes, but it causes builds to fail when they attempt to call Emacs using the variable. Fixes Homebrew/homebrew-emacs#30. Closes Homebrew/homebrew#45495. Signed-off-by: Alex Dunn <dunn.alex@gmail.com>
Diffstat (limited to 'Library')
-rw-r--r--Library/Homebrew/requirements/emacs_requirement.rb1
1 files changed, 1 insertions, 0 deletions
diff --git a/Library/Homebrew/requirements/emacs_requirement.rb b/Library/Homebrew/requirements/emacs_requirement.rb
index 811810f07..4f7c36a85 100644
--- a/Library/Homebrew/requirements/emacs_requirement.rb
+++ b/Library/Homebrew/requirements/emacs_requirement.rb
@@ -16,6 +16,7 @@ class EmacsRequirement < Requirement
env do
ENV.prepend_path "PATH", which("emacs").dirname
+ ENV["EMACS"] = "emacs"
end
def message